Our core tests have gotten slower and slower, if you don't have a really fast 
computer its probably frustrating.

I think we should:
1. still have random parameters, but make the 'obscene' settings like 
SimpleText rarer... we can always make them happen more on NIGHTLY
2. tests that make a lot of documents can conditionalize on NIGHTLY so that 
they are still doing a reasonable test on ordinary runs e.g. numdocs = (NIGHTLY 
? 10000 : 1000) * multiplier
3. refactor some of the slow huge classes with lots of tests like 
TestIW/TestIR, at least pull out really slow methods like TestIR.testDiskFull 
into its own class. this gives better parallelization.
